Transaction 4f824beea455ebddf6a9962a25b0f6364423e7b447339f5981c1aadb516c84dd

1 Input
2 Outputs
  • 4f824beea455ebddf6a9962a25b0f6364423e7b447339f5981c1aadb516c84dd:0
  • value  1590807
    address  17JMStEk3a4SACLEoYBA5P1eGyoJXsri6L
  • 4f824beea455ebddf6a9962a25b0f6364423e7b447339f5981c1aadb516c84dd:1
  • value  73938972
    address  3Quf2VxxS1fioZfj4TGSMaLbKFNRUyW7D5